探索华为鸿蒙系统:未来操作系统的领航者
在当今信息技术迅速发展的时代,各大科技公司都在不断推出新的操作系统以满足市场需求,提升用户体验。华为作为全球领先的科技企业之一,其开发的鸿蒙系统(HarmonyOS)在这一背景下应运而生。鸿蒙不仅仅是一个操作系统,它更是华为对未来智能设备生态的全面构想。本文将详细探讨鸿蒙系统的概念、特点、生态系统以及它对行业的潜在影响。
一、什么是鸿蒙系统?
鸿蒙系统是华为于2019年推出的一款跨平台操作系统,旨在为各种智能设备提供统一的操作体验。它不仅适用于手机、平板电脑,还能扩展至智能家居设备、可穿戴设备、车载设备等。鸿蒙系统的推出主要是为了打破现有操作系统的垄断,提升华为在全球市场中的竞争力,并为用户提供更加流畅、安全的使用体验。
二、鸿蒙系统的技术架构

鸿蒙系统的核心是基于微内核的架构设计,这种设计使其能够在不同类型的设备上实现高效的运行。微内核的优点在于模块化,可以根据不同功能进行加载,这样不仅提高了系统的运行效率,而且在安全性上也得到了显著提升。与传统的宏内核相比,微内核结构使得漏洞的攻击面更小,能够更好地保护用户数据。
其次,鸿蒙系统支持多种开发语言,包括Java、C/C 、JS等。这为开发者提供了极大的便利,能够快速构建与鸿蒙生态相适配的应用。同时,鸿蒙还具备强大的跨设备能力,开发者只需编写一次代码,就可以在包括手机、电视、物联网设备等多个平台上运行,极大地提高了开发效率。
三、鸿蒙系统的主要特点
1. **多场景适应性**:鸿蒙系统被设计为一个能够适应多种使用场景的操作系统。无论是智能手机、智能穿戴设备,还是家居物联网设备,鸿蒙都能为每一种设备提供一体化的操作体验。
2. **分布式技术**:鸿蒙系统的分布式架构允许设备之间的无缝协作。例如,用户可以通过手机控制家庭中的智能灯光、洗衣机等,只需简单的语音指令或触控操作即可,实现智能家居的全面控制。
3. **高安全性**:鸿蒙系统采用了微内核架构,使得系统的安全性得到了显著提升。通过一系列新兴的安全技术,如可信执行环境(TEE)、权限控制等,鸿蒙能够有效地保护用户的隐私与数据安全。
4. **流畅的体验**:用户在使用鸿蒙设备时,可以享受到几乎无延迟的操作体验。系统的缓存技术以及高效的资源管理,使得应用启动速度和运行效率得到了大幅提升。
四、鸿蒙系统的生态建设

华为在鸿蒙系统的推广中,重视生态建设,鼓励合作伙伴共同发展。通过开放生态,在开发者平台上,华为提供了丰富的开发工具和支持,不断吸引开发者为鸿蒙系统构建应用。
华为不仅与软件开发商合作,还将鸿蒙与其智能硬件产品进行深度整合,形成了一个庞大的智能设备生态体系。例如,华为的智能穿戴设备、平板、电脑等都搭载了鸿蒙系统,用户通过一个账户可以实现跨设备的无缝操作和数据传输。
五、鸿蒙系统的市场前景
鸿蒙系统的推出,标志着华为在操作系统领域的重大突破。作为一个新兴的系统,鸿蒙在国内市场的接受度逐渐增加,特别是在智能物联网的趋势中,鸿蒙展现出了巨大的应用潜力。而在国际市场,虽然挑战重重,但鸿蒙仍有机会通过深度定制和本地化服务来获取用户的青睐。
六、与其他操作系统的比较
鸿蒙系统与Android系统、iOS系统等其他主流操作系统相比,有着明显的差异。首先,在系统架构上,鸿蒙采用微内核,而Android和iOS则是宏内核。这使得鸿蒙在安全性和灵活性上具有更强的竞争力。
其次,在应用生态方面,鸿蒙系统具有跨设备的优势,而Android和iOS则是相对封闭的生态。鸿蒙的分布式能力使得它在物联网时代有着更广阔的发展空间。
七、可能相关问题探讨
1. 鸿蒙系统如何确保用户数据的安全性?
鸿蒙系统通过多层安全机制来确保用户数据的安全性。首先,其微内核架构限制了大多数服务和应用的基本权限,使得攻击者难以获取系统核心的控制权。此外,鸿蒙系统采用了数据加密和隔离技术,通过可信执行环境(TEE)提供了安全执行环境,从而保护敏感数据不被盗取。再者,华为在鸿蒙系统中引入了海量的安全协议和标准,确保数据在传输过程中不被窃取,提升了整体安全性。
2. 鸿蒙系统如何实现设备之间的无缝连接?
鸿蒙系统的分布式能力是其能够实现设备之间无缝连接的关键。通过华为自家的分布式技术,鸿蒙能够识别并连接家庭网络中所有的智能设备,无论是手机、电视还是冰箱,都可以通过鸿蒙系统进行统一管理。用户可以在一个设备上对其他设备进行控制,例如使用手机通过鸿蒙系统调节智能家居设备的温度。这种高效的协作机制大大提升了用户的智能生活体验。
3. 开发者如何为鸿蒙系统开发应用?
为了方便开发者为鸿蒙系统开发应用,华为提供了一整套的开发工具和支持平台,包括HMS(Huawei Mobile Services)和DevEco Studio等。开发者可以使用这些工具快速构建火焰应用,并通过鸿蒙的应用市场进行分发。同时,华为还开展了各种培训活动和黑客马拉松,鼓励开发者探索鸿蒙生态下的更多可能性。
4. 在国际市场上,鸿蒙系统面临哪些挑战?
鸿蒙系统在国际市场上面临着诸多挑战。首先是市场认可度问题,尤其是在欧美市场,用户对于新兴操作系统的接受度普遍较低。其次,鸿蒙需要构建自己的应用生态,而当前全球最大的应用市场基本都由Android和iOS控制,这给鸿蒙的应用开发带来了不小的阻碍。此外,国际贸易环境的复杂性和政策的不确定性也是鸿蒙拓展国际市场时需要考虑的重要因素。
5. 鸿蒙系统未来的发展方向如何?
未来,鸿蒙系统可能会朝着更智能化和开放化的方向发展。在智能化方面,鸿蒙将致力于提升AI技术的融合应用,实现更智能的用户交互和设备控制。在开放化方面,华为将进一步扩大与其他企业的合作,吸引更多的开发者进入鸿蒙生态圈,加速应用的丰富程度。此外,鸿蒙也有可能通过不断更新与迭代来满足快速变化的市场需求,为用户提供更好的使用体验。
总之,华为的鸿蒙系统不仅是一款新兴的操作系统,更是未来智能生态的构建者。通过深度的技术研发和广泛的合作,它有望在全球科技行业中扮演越来越重要的角色。